The cheapest way to get from Bielefeld to Rahden is to drive which costs €7 - €12 and takes 56 min.
The fastest way to get from Bielefeld to Rahden is to drive which takes 56 min and costs €7 - €12.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Bielefeld Hbf and arriving at Rahden, Bahnhof.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 1h 2m.
The distance between Bielefeld and Rahden is 61 km. The road distance is 54.1 km.
The best way to get from Bielefeld to Rahden without a car is to train which takes 1h 2m and costs €13 - €19.
The train from Bielefeld Hbf to Rahden, Bahnhof takes 1h 2m including transfers and departs hourly.
Bielefeld to Rahden train services, operated by Eurobahn, depart from Bielefeld Hbf station.
Bielefeld to Rahden train services, operated by Eurobahn, arrive at Rahden, Bahnhof station.
Yes, the driving distance between Bielefeld to Rahden is 54 km. It takes approximately 56 min to drive from Bielefeld to Rahden.
